Output 81da4d173b464eb08b5e73aa999161935a9d8c134ac3a18bb4b474f84ac2db23:1

value
2550000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b043f67681086a3b22eb4a352d81bf511205589e OP_EQUALVERIFY OP_CHECKSIG
address
1H51LtzsB9Fk1kgELFZeizqL1DfW2DS14N
transaction
81da4d173b464eb08b5e73aa999161935a9d8c134ac3a18bb4b474f84ac2db23
confirmations
501730
spent
true